Public-sector pay — common questions

Where do public-sector pay scales come from?
They are set in official circulars and consolidated scales published by the HSE, the Department of Education, the Department of Public Expenditure and An Garda Síochána. Most reflect the 1 February 2026 pay adjustment under the current public service agreement.
How do increments work?
Public-sector pay rises by yearly increments along a fixed scale. A new starter begins at point 1 and moves up one point each year until reaching the maximum, with long-service increments available on some scales after that.
